Uncategorized

Mobile App Design: Stay Ahead of the Game

Mobile App Design: Stay Ahead of the Game

Mobile app design is a rapidly evolving field, with new trends and technologies emerging all the time. To stay ahead of the competition, it’s important to continuously update your skills and knowledge. In this article, we will provide you with expert tips and strategies to help you stay ahead in mobile app design.

One of the key factors in mobile app design is responsive design. With the increasing variety of devices and screen sizes, it’s crucial to ensure that your app looks and functions well across different platforms. Responsive design allows your app to adapt to different screen sizes, providing a seamless user experience. By implementing responsive design principles, you can enhance the usability and accessibility of your app.

Another important aspect of mobile app design is creating an intuitive user interface. Users should be able to navigate and interact with your app effortlessly. To achieve this, you need to focus on clear navigation. Design a user-friendly menu that organizes app features and options in a logical and accessible way. Additionally, consider incorporating intuitive gestures and interactions to enhance user engagement.

Establishing a clear visual hierarchy is also crucial in mobile app design. Guide users’ attention by prioritizing important information and actions. By creating a visually appealing and functional interface, you can improve the overall user experience.

Optimizing your app’s performance is another key factor in staying ahead in mobile app design. Efficient coding practices, minimizing load times, and optimizing resource usage are all essential strategies. By focusing on code optimization and image/asset optimization, you can enhance your app’s performance and provide a smooth user experience.

Usability testing is an important part of the design process. Collecting user feedback through surveys, interviews, and analytics can provide valuable insights into user preferences and pain points. By continuously testing and refining your app design, you can ensure optimal usability.

Lastly, staying up-to-date with visual design trends is crucial in mobile app design. Incorporating minimalist design, dark mode, and microinteractions can enhance user engagement and satisfaction. By keeping an eye on the latest trends, you can create visually appealing and modern app designs.

Responsive Design:

Responsive design is a crucial aspect of mobile app development that should not be overlooked. With the ever-increasing use of smartphones and tablets, it is essential to ensure that your app looks and functions seamlessly across different devices and screen sizes.

By implementing responsive design techniques, you can create a user-friendly experience that adapts to the user’s device, whether it’s a small smartphone or a large tablet. This means that your app will automatically adjust its layout, font sizes, and images to fit the screen, providing a consistent and optimized experience for all users.

Responsive design not only enhances the user experience but also improves your app’s visibility in search engine results. Search engines prioritize mobile-friendly websites and apps, so by adopting responsive design, you can boost your app’s chances of ranking higher in search results.

To achieve responsive design, you can utilize CSS media queries to apply different styles based on the device’s screen size. Additionally, it’s important to test your app on various devices and screen sizes to ensure that it functions flawlessly across the board.

Overall, responsive design is a must-have in today’s mobile app landscape. By embracing this approach, you can stay ahead of the competition and provide a seamless user experience that keeps users engaged and satisfied, regardless of the device they are using.

Intuitive User Interface

Mobile App Design: Stay Ahead of the Game sub image

Creating an intuitive user interface is crucial in ensuring that users can easily navigate and interact with your mobile app. By following key principles, you can provide a seamless and enjoyable user experience.

One important principle is to design a clear and user-friendly navigation system. This involves organizing your app’s features and options in a logical and accessible way. Consider using a visually appealing menu design that allows users to easily find what they need.

Another principle is to incorporate intuitive gestures and interactions into your app design. By doing so, you can enhance user engagement and create a seamless user experience. For example, you can use swipe gestures for navigation or tap gestures for quick actions.

Establishing a clear visual hierarchy is also essential. This helps guide users’ attention and prioritizes important information and actions. By using contrasting colors, font sizes, and spacing, you can create a visually appealing interface that effectively communicates the app’s content.

Overall, an intuitive user interface is key to keeping users engaged and satisfied with your mobile app. By following these principles, you can create a design that is easy to use and enhances the overall user experience.

Clear navigation is a crucial aspect of mobile app design as it plays a vital role in helping users find what they need quickly and efficiently. A well-designed navigation system ensures a seamless user experience, allowing users to effortlessly navigate through different sections and features of the app.

One effective way to achieve clear navigation is by implementing a logical and intuitive menu design. The menu should be visually appealing, organized, and easily accessible, enabling users to easily locate and access the app’s various features and options. Consider using icons or labels that are easily recognizable and represent the functionality they provide.

In addition to menu design, incorporating intuitive gestures and interactions can further enhance the navigation experience. For example, swipe gestures can be used to switch between different screens or to reveal hidden menus. These gestures make the navigation process more interactive and engaging for users.

Remember, the goal is to create a navigation system that is user-friendly and intuitive, allowing users to effortlessly explore the app and find what they need without any confusion or frustration. By prioritizing clear navigation in your mobile app design, you can significantly enhance the overall user experience and stay ahead of the competition.

Menu Design

When it comes to mobile app design, the menu plays a crucial role in providing users with easy access to various features and options. A visually appealing and functional menu can make a significant difference in enhancing the overall user experience. So, how can you design a menu that not only looks great but also organizes app features in a logical and accessible way?

First and foremost, consider the layout of your menu. Keep it simple and intuitive, ensuring that users can easily navigate through different sections of your app. A clear hierarchy and logical grouping of options can help users find what they need quickly and efficiently.

Consider using icons or symbols to represent different menu items, as they can make the menu more visually appealing and easier to understand. However, make sure to use universally recognized symbols to avoid confusion. Additionally, consider using a combination of text and icons to provide clarity and accessibility.

Another important aspect of menu design is the placement of the menu button or icon. It should be easily accessible and visible to users at all times. Placing it in a prominent location, such as the top or bottom of the screen, can ensure that users can access the menu whenever they need it.

Lastly, don’t forget to test your menu design with real users. Conduct usability testing and gather feedback to identify any potential issues or areas for improvement. By incorporating user feedback, you can refine your menu design to ensure optimal usability and a seamless user experience.

Gestures and Interactions

Incorporating intuitive gestures and interactions into your app design is crucial for enhancing user engagement and creating a seamless user experience. By leveraging the power of touch, you can provide users with a more natural and interactive way to navigate and interact with your app.

One effective gesture is the swipe gesture, which allows users to scroll through content or switch between pages with a simple swipe of their finger. This gesture is intuitive and mimics the physical action of flipping through pages, providing a familiar and enjoyable experience for users.

Another popular gesture is the pinch-to-zoom gesture, which enables users to zoom in or out on images or text by pinching their fingers together or spreading them apart. This gesture is particularly useful for apps that involve viewing detailed images or reading small text, as it allows users to easily adjust the level of zoom to suit their preferences.

Additionally, incorporating interactive elements such as buttons, sliders, and toggles can further enhance user engagement. These elements provide users with a sense of control and allow them to actively interact with your app, making the overall experience more immersive and enjoyable.

Remember to design gestures and interactions that are intuitive and easy to discover. Provide visual cues or hints to guide users on how to interact with your app, ensuring that they can effortlessly navigate and interact with your app’s features and content.

Visual hierarchy plays a crucial role in mobile app design, as it helps guide users’ attention and prioritize important information and actions. By establishing a clear visual hierarchy, you can ensure that users easily understand the structure of your app and navigate it effortlessly.

One effective way to establish visual hierarchy is through the use of size, color, and placement. By making important elements larger and more prominent, you can draw users’ attention to them. Similarly, using contrasting colors for important elements can make them stand out. Additionally, placing important information at the top or center of the screen can further emphasize its significance.

Another technique to enhance visual hierarchy is through the use of typography. By using different font sizes, weights, and styles, you can create a visual distinction between headings, subheadings, and body text. This helps users quickly scan and understand the content of your app.

Furthermore, the use of whitespace can also contribute to visual hierarchy. By strategically spacing out elements, you can create a sense of organization and clarity. This allows users to focus on individual elements and understand their relationships within the app.

In conclusion, understanding and implementing visual hierarchy in your mobile app design is essential for guiding users’ attention and ensuring a seamless user experience. By utilizing size, color, placement, typography, and whitespace effectively, you can prioritize important information and actions, ultimately enhancing the usability and engagement of your app.

Optimized Performance

Mobile App Design: Stay Ahead of the Game sub image

When it comes to mobile app design, performance is key. Users expect apps to be fast, responsive, and efficient. To ensure your app meets these expectations, it’s important to optimize its performance. Here are some strategies to consider:

  • Efficient Coding Practices: Writing clean and optimized code can significantly improve your app’s performance. Avoid unnecessary computations, minimize memory usage, and optimize algorithms for faster execution.
  • Minimizing Load Times: Long load times can frustrate users and lead to app abandonment. Optimize your app’s assets, such as images and videos, to reduce file sizes and improve loading speed.
  • Optimizing Resource Usage: Make efficient use of device resources, such as CPU and memory, to avoid app crashes and slowdowns. Close unused connections, release memory when not needed, and optimize network requests.

By implementing these strategies, you can create a smooth and seamless user experience, keeping users engaged and satisfied with your app. Remember, optimizing performance is an ongoing process, so regularly monitor and fine-tune your app to ensure it stays ahead of the game.

Code optimization is a crucial aspect of mobile app development that can significantly impact the performance and efficiency of your app. By implementing optimization techniques, you can improve the speed, reduce memory usage, and enhance overall efficiency of your app’s code.

One technique for optimizing your app’s code is to use efficient coding practices. This involves writing clean and concise code, avoiding unnecessary computations or loops, and optimizing algorithms. By following best practices, you can minimize the amount of processing power and memory required by your app, resulting in improved performance.

Another important aspect of code optimization is minimizing load times. This can be achieved by reducing the size of your app’s code and assets, such as images and videos. Compressing and optimizing these files can significantly decrease load times, ensuring a smooth user experience.

Additionally, optimizing resource usage is essential for efficient app performance. This includes managing memory allocation, releasing unused resources, and optimizing network requests. By carefully managing resources, you can prevent memory leaks and improve the overall efficiency of your app.

In conclusion, code optimization plays a vital role in improving the performance, reducing memory usage, and enhancing the overall efficiency of your mobile app. By implementing efficient coding practices, minimizing load times, and optimizing resource usage, you can create a high-performing app that provides a seamless user experience.

Image and Asset Optimization

When it comes to mobile app design, optimizing images and assets is crucial for reducing file size, improving loading speed, and enhancing overall performance. By implementing effective optimization techniques, you can ensure that your app runs smoothly and efficiently, providing a seamless user experience.

One of the key aspects of image and asset optimization is reducing file size without compromising on quality. This can be achieved through compression techniques, such as using image compression algorithms or converting images to more efficient formats. Additionally, optimizing assets like icons, logos, and illustrations can significantly reduce the overall size of your app.

Another important consideration is loading speed. By optimizing images and assets, you can minimize the time it takes for your app to load, preventing users from experiencing frustrating delays. This can be done by using lazy loading techniques, where images are loaded only when they are needed, or by preloading essential assets to ensure a smooth user experience.

To enhance performance, it is also essential to consider the format and resolution of your images and assets. Choosing the right format, such as JPEG for photographs and PNG for graphics, can help maintain quality while reducing file size. Additionally, scaling and resizing images appropriately for different screen sizes can optimize performance across various devices.

In conclusion, image and asset optimization play a vital role in mobile app design. By reducing file size, improving loading speed, and enhancing performance, you can create a seamless and enjoyable user experience. So, don’t overlook the importance of optimizing images and assets in your app development process.

Usability Testing

Mobile App Design: Stay Ahead of the Game sub imageUsability testing is a crucial step in the mobile app design process. It allows you to gather valuable feedback from users and make informed design decisions to improve the overall user experience. By conducting usability testing, you can identify any usability issues or pain points that users may encounter while interacting with your app.

There are several effective methods for collecting user feedback during usability testing. One approach is to use surveys, where you can ask users specific questions about their experience with the app. Another method is conducting interviews, where you can have one-on-one conversations with users to gain deeper insights into their preferences and pain points.

Additionally, you can utilize analytics to gather quantitative data on user behavior within the app. This data can provide valuable insights into user interactions, such as which features are most frequently used or where users may be encountering difficulties.

By gathering feedback through usability testing, you can make informed design decisions to improve the overall user experience of your mobile app. This iterative process allows you to refine and optimize your app design based on real user feedback, ensuring that your app meets the needs and expectations of your target audience.

User Feedback Collection

Collecting user feedback is a crucial step in mobile app design as it provides valuable insights into user preferences and pain points. Here are some effective methods for gathering user feedback:

  • Surveys: Create online surveys to gather quantitative data and opinions from your app users. Use tools like Google Forms or SurveyMonkey to design and distribute surveys.
  • Interviews: Conduct one-on-one interviews with a sample of your app users to gain in-depth insights into their experiences, challenges, and suggestions. This qualitative data can provide valuable context to enhance your app design.
  • Analytics: Utilize analytics tools like Google Analytics or Mixpanel to track user behavior within your app. Analyze metrics such as user engagement, retention rates, and conversion rates to identify areas for improvement.

By collecting user feedback through surveys, interviews, and analytics, you can gain a deeper understanding of your users’ needs and preferences. This information can guide your design decisions and help you create a mobile app that truly meets their expectations and enhances their overall experience.

Iterative Design Process

When it comes to mobile app design, the iterative design process is a game-changer. This approach involves continuously testing, gathering feedback, and refining your app design to ensure optimal usability. By embracing this process, you can stay ahead of the competition and deliver a seamless user experience.

One of the key benefits of the iterative design process is that it allows you to identify and address any issues or pain points early on. Through testing and gathering feedback from users, you can gain valuable insights that help you make informed design decisions. This iterative approach also enables you to refine your app design based on user preferences and needs, ensuring that your app meets their expectations.

To implement the iterative design process effectively, it’s crucial to establish a feedback loop with your users. This can be done through surveys, interviews, and analytics, allowing you to collect valuable data that guides your design decisions. By continuously testing and refining your app design, you can create a user-centric experience that keeps users engaged and satisfied.

In conclusion, the iterative design process is essential for staying ahead of the game in mobile app design. By continuously testing, gathering feedback, and refining your app design, you can ensure optimal usability and deliver a seamless user experience.

Visual design trends play a crucial role in keeping your mobile app design fresh, modern, and appealing to users. Staying up-to-date with the latest trends allows you to incorporate innovative and visually captivating elements into your own app projects. Here are some key visual design trends to keep in mind:

  • Minimalist Design: The minimalist design trend focuses on simplicity, clean interfaces, and the removal of unnecessary elements. By embracing minimalism, you can create a clutter-free app that highlights essential features and enhances user engagement.
  • Dark Mode: Dark mode has gained immense popularity in recent years. It provides a visually appealing and eye-friendly alternative to the traditional light mode. Implementing dark mode effectively can improve user experience and reduce eye strain.
  • Microinteractions: Microinteractions are small, subtle animations or visual cues that add delightful and engaging moments to your app design. They enhance user satisfaction and interaction by providing feedback and creating a sense of responsiveness.

By staying informed about these visual design trends and incorporating them into your app projects, you can create visually stunning and user-friendly mobile apps that stand out from the competition.

Minimalist Design

Explore the minimalist design trend and learn how to create clean, clutter-free interfaces that focus on essential elements and enhance user engagement.

Minimalist design is all about simplicity and removing unnecessary elements from your app’s interface. By embracing this design trend, you can create a clean and uncluttered user interface that allows users to focus on the most important elements and tasks.

One key principle of minimalist design is to prioritize essential elements and remove any visual distractions. This can be achieved by using ample white space, simple typography, and a limited color palette. By keeping the interface clean and minimal, users can easily navigate through the app and find what they need without feeling overwhelmed.

Another aspect of minimalist design is the use of intuitive and straightforward navigation. By simplifying the navigation system, users can easily understand how to navigate through different sections of the app and access the features they need. This can be achieved through clear and concise menu design and intuitive gestures and interactions.

Overall, minimalist design can enhance user engagement by providing a seamless and focused user experience. By removing unnecessary elements and prioritizing essential ones, you can create an app that is visually appealing, easy to use, and highly functional.

Dark Mode:

In recent years, dark mode has gained immense popularity in mobile app design. This trend involves using a darker color scheme, typically black or dark gray, as the background for the app interface. Dark mode not only gives a sleek and modern look to the app but also offers several benefits for users.

Implementing dark mode effectively can greatly improve the user experience and reduce eye strain. The darker background reduces the amount of light emitted by the screen, making it easier on the eyes, especially in low-light environments. This can help prevent eye fatigue and improve overall user comfort.

Moreover, dark mode can also enhance battery life, particularly on devices with OLED or AMOLED screens. These display technologies consume less power when displaying darker colors, resulting in increased battery efficiency.

To implement dark mode in your mobile app design, consider using contrasting colors for text and icons to ensure readability. You can also provide users with the option to switch between dark and light modes based on their preferences.

By embracing the dark mode trend, you can create a visually appealing app that prioritizes user comfort and enhances the overall user experience.

Microinteractions

Microinteractions are small, subtle animations or visual cues that add delightful and engaging moments to your app design. They are the tiny details that make a big impact on the overall user experience. By leveraging microinteractions, you can create a more interactive and satisfying app that keeps users engaged and coming back for more.

One example of a microinteraction is a simple button animation that provides visual feedback when a user taps on it. This small animation not only adds a touch of delight to the user’s experience but also provides important feedback, letting them know that their action has been registered.

Another example is the use of microinteractions to guide users through a multi-step process. By providing subtle animations or progress indicators, you can make the user’s journey more intuitive and enjoyable, reducing frustration and increasing satisfaction.

To create effective microinteractions, it’s important to consider the context and purpose of each interaction. They should be purposeful, meaningful, and relevant to the user’s goals. Whether it’s a subtle animation, a sound effect, or a visual cue, microinteractions should enhance the user’s experience and make them feel more connected to your app.

Overall, microinteractions are a powerful tool in mobile app design that can greatly enhance user satisfaction and interaction. By incorporating these small but impactful details into your app, you can create a more engaging and delightful user experience that sets your app apart from the competition.

Related Articles

Leave a Reply

Your email address will not be published. Required fields are marked *